Does it reduce pressure losses?
Yes, correctly sized fittings and bends reduce losses and improve efficiency.
90° bends cause greater losses than gentle bends or Y-branches. Prioritize direct paths.
What material is it?
Typically galvanized steel or rigid plastic for industrial use.
Galvanized steel components are suitable for abrasive dust (hardwood), plastic ones for light dust and standard industrial environments.
Can it be connected to extractors from other brands?
Yes, if the connection diameter matches. Check compatibility in the technical data sheet.
Standard diameters are universal among European brands. For non-standard connections, dedicated adapters are needed.
What is needed for assembly?
Typically hose clamps and silicone or gaskets to ensure a seal.
For permanent metal systems, self-tapping screws and silicone sealing at the joints are used. For removable systems, use screw clamps.
